The exam room 1: equipment
✔ Equipment : black ball point pens, an HB pencil, eraser, ruler, calculator, protractor, transparent pencil case or bag, transparent water bottle, no label. Your school bag must remain outside the room.
✘ Devices: mobile devices are not allowed in exams. Before the exam you must hand in any smartphone, smart watch or other device to the invigilator in switched off mode. Wristwatches should be removed during the exam and handed in.

Dress Code
After the 9th May students are not required to wear school uniform but are required to wear clothing in line with the schools sixth form uniform policy - which is below. Please note, however, that Year 11 students must come in full school uniform for the last day of school on Friday 23th June.
Sixth Form Dress Code Policy
The expectation is that students are smart yet comfortable and ready for a day of focused learning:
Tops may include plain t-shirts, polo shirts, smart tops (without big logos or writing).
Tops should cover the torso.
Clothes should be approximately knee length- shorts, skirts and dresses.
No sportswear (unless on days when students are taking part in sport).
Accessories should be discreet.
